Well done to Warrington on winning the Cup. but out of every team they beat along the way who score the most points

Fev Rovers scored 24 points (48-24)

Huddersfield scored 4 points (4-60)

Bradford scored 22 points (22-26)

Catalans scored 12 points (54-12)

Leeds scored 6 points (6-30)

I reckon Fev can be quite proud.
